Unfortunately, not everyone has access to teletext these days. For example, those who receive the channels via a TV streaming service or watch via IPTV can be excluded from the venerable teletext. Fortunately, some stations also offer their television text online. This is of course also advantageous for those who can still access the teletext but prefer to see it on the "second screen" so that they do not cover the current program.
Below you will find official online video texts from various German-language TV stations:

Teletext app for smartphone & tablet
If you don't want to surf the web of different websites and you always have your mobile phone handy next to the remote control, you can simply download a teletext app. So you can use your Android or Apple device to check the program quickly and save data.
